OpenWriteCompletedEventArgs Class
.NET Framework 3.5
Provides data for the OpenWriteCompleted event.
Assembly: System (in System.dll)
Instances of this class are passed to OpenWriteCompletedEventHandler methods.
The following code example demonstrates opening a stream to write data to be uploaded.
public static void OpenResourceForPosting (string address) { WebClient client = new WebClient (); Uri uri = new Uri(address); // Specify that the OpenWriteCallback method gets called // when the writeable stream is available. client.OpenWriteCompleted += new OpenWriteCompletedEventHandler (OpenWriteCallback2); client.OpenWriteAsync (uri); // Applications can perform other tasks // while waiting for the upload to complete. }

The following method is called when the stream is available.
private static void OpenWriteCallback2 (Object sender, OpenWriteCompletedEventArgs e) { Stream body = null; StreamWriter s = null; try { body = (Stream)e.Result; s = new StreamWriter (body); s.AutoFlush = true; s.Write ("This is content data to be sent to the server."); } finally { if (s != null) { s.Close (); } if (body != null) { body.Close (); } } }
